Lung health is particularly sensitive to environmental pollutants such as particulate matter (PM), nitrogen dioxide (NO2), sulfur dioxide (SO2), ozone (O3), and volatile organic compounds (VOCs). These substances can originate from a variety of sources, including vehicle emissions, industrial discharges, agricultural activities, and even household products. When inhaled, these harmful substances can cause immediate irritation and long-term health problems.
Particulate matter, particularly fine particles measuring 2.5 micrometers or smaller (PM2.5), poses significant risks to lung health. These tiny particles can penetrate deep into the lungs and even enter the bloodstream. Studies have shown that exposure to high levels of PM2.5 is linked to respiratory diseases, including asthma and chronic obstructive pulmonary disease (COPD). Over time, long-term exposure can contribute to lung function decline and increase the risk of lung cancer.
Nitrogen dioxide, which is primarily produced from vehicle exhaust and industrial processes, is another significant pollutant affecting lung health. Research indicates that even short-term exposure to NO2 can worsen asthma symptoms and decrease lung function. Chronic exposure is associated with increased susceptibility to respiratory infections and may contribute to the development of asthma in children. Protecting young lungs from this pollutant is vital, as their respiratory systems are still developing.
Sulfur dioxide, often released from the burning of fossil fuels, can irritate the respiratory tract and exacerbate existing lung conditions. Like NO2, it can lead to increased airway resistance, making it difficult for individuals with asthma or COPD to breathe comfortably. High levels of sulfur dioxide can trigger coughing, wheezing, and shortness of breath, indicating its detrimental effects on lung health.
Ozone is a unique pollutant that presents challenges for lung health, particularly during hot summer months when ground-level ozone formation spikes. While the ozone layer protects us from harmful UV rays, ground-level ozone is a harmful air pollutant. It acts as a strong respiratory irritant, leading to lung inflammation and decreased lung function. For individuals with pre-existing respiratory conditions, exposure to ozone can lead to severe health outcomes, including hospitalization.
Volatile organic compounds (VOCs) are another class of pollutants with detrimental effects on lung health. Commonly found in indoor environments due to household cleaners, paints, and building materials, VOCs can cause short-term respiratory distress and irritability, along with long-term effects on lung function. Prolonged exposure to indoor air pollution, including VOCs, has been linked to increased risk of asthma and respiratory infections.
In light of these pollutants and their effects on lung health, prevention and mitigation strategies become crucial. Individuals can reduce their exposure by staying indoors on days with high pollution levels, using air purifiers, and ensuring good ventilation in homes. Furthermore, advocating for cleaner air initiatives and supporting policies aimed at reducing emissions can play vital roles in addressing the root causes of air pollution.
